西门子S7-300PLC借助于MPI转以太网模块同时和S7-1500PLC、触摸屏以及Modbus RTU协议的变频器通讯案例

  • 行业背景

在光伏行业硅片制程中,高洁净度的化学清洗线是关键环节。某光伏材料工厂拥有一条老式清洗线,其核心控制器为西门子S7-315-2DP PLC(仅带MPI/DP口),通过MPI总线连接西门子KTP700 Basic 触摸屏进行本地操作与监控。产线含有多台驱动清洗泵及传送带的施耐德ATV340变频器(Modbus RTU从站)。工厂新引入的智能中央监控系统基于西门子S7-1515F PLC,要求实时获取清洗线PLC数据及变频器运行参数,但原有MPI网络无法扩展,且禁止影响触摸屏运行。

二、核心痛点

通讯瓶颈:S7-300仅有MPI接口,无法接入工厂级以太网(Profinet/IE)。

协议隔离:需同时接入S7-1500(S7协议/TCP)与Modbus RTU变频器,协议转换复杂。

零干扰要求:触摸屏作为核心人机界面,MPI通讯必须100%可靠,改造期间产线需持续运行。

数据完整性:变频器的频率、电流、故障状态需实时采集,延迟需<100ms。

解决方案:捷米特ETH-S7300-JM02 Plus以太网桥接模块

三、功能简介

MPI/DP 转以太网:将S7-300的MPI物理接口转换为10/100M以太网接口,透明传输原始数据。

虚拟串口(COM)转以太网:内置1路RS485,支持Modbus RTU转Modbus TCP协议转换。

双通道独立 :MPI转以太网与串口转以太网功能硬件隔离,互不干扰。

即插即用:无需更改S7-300程序及MPI网络原有配置(如触摸屏地址、波特率)。

高兼容性:支持西门子S7协议(TCP)、Modbus TCP,兼容STEP 7、TIA Portal、上位SCADA系统。

该模块内置专用MPI协议解析芯片,可完美识别S7-300的MPI帧结构,支持PG/OP通讯、S7基本通讯等多种交互方式,可以接PLC1200/1500,还可以接触屏,9针口以及485主从站设备解决了普通以太网转换器无法穿透西门子专有协议以及其他设备的技术瓶颈,实现数据的双向透明传输

四、实施方案

硬件部署:

在S7-300 PLC机柜内安装捷米特ETH-S7300-JM02 Plus模块。

使用标准MPI电缆(带编程口)连接模块的MPI接口至S7-300的MPI端口。

触摸屏保持连接在S7-300的MPI总线上(模块提供MPI passthrough)。

模块的RS485端口(端子A/B)通过屏蔽双绞线接入施耐德ATV340变频器的Modbus总线(端子+/-)。

模块的以太网口接入工厂交换机,与S7-1500 PLC及监控服务器处于同一VLAN。

为每台ATV340设置唯一Modbus从站地址(如1, 2, 3...)。

软件配置:

S7-300侧:无需任何程序修改!MPI参数(187.5Kbps,地址2)保持不变。

ETH-S7300模块配置(通过网页/WEB配置):

通道1 (MPI->Ethernet):设置IP地址(如192.168.1.100),工作模式为S7 TCP Server。

通道2 (COM->Ethernet):设置串口参数(9600, 8, N, 1,RTU),工作模式为Modbus TCP Server,映射串口数据到TCP端口502。

S7-1500侧:

在TIA Portal中,使用"S7通信"功能块(PUT/GET),目标设备填写S7-300的IP(192.168.1.100)及MPI地址(2),直接读写S7-300的DB/M区数据。

中央监控系统:

通过Modbus TCP驱动连接模块IP(192.168.1.100:502),根据ATV340手册读取其保持寄存器(如频率:40100,电流:40101,状态:40110)。

实施过程关键点

MPI网络带电操作风险:严格在停机窗口期(如交接班)接入模块,使用原装西门子MPI电缆/接头,确保终端电阻设置正确(总线两端ON)。

地址冲突规避:确认模块MPI地址(默认0)与PLC(2)、HMI(1)均不同,必要时通过模块拨码开关修改。

串口接线校验:使用万用表确认RS485 A/B线无短路/反接,变频器终端电阻仅末端开启。

分步调试:

先确保模块以太网Ping通,网页配置可访问。

通过西门子TCP工具(如NetToPLCsim)测试S7-300数据读取。

用Modscan软件测试ATV340寄存器读取。

最后整合到S7-1500及SCADA系统。

  • 应用效果对比
指标 改造前 改造后 (使用ETH-S7300-JM02 Plus) 提升价值
S7-300联网 无法接入工厂以太网 无缝接入Profinet网络,IP可达 实现设备层与信息层融合
与S7-1500通讯 无连接 稳定S7 TCP通信,延迟<10ms 中央监控、数据分析、跨PLC联动
变频器数据采集 人工抄表或未监控 实时Modbus TCP采集,1秒刷新,历史存储 预防性维护,能耗精细管理
触摸屏影响 正常工作 零中断,MPI通讯无感知 保障生产连续性,零改造风险
扩展性 固化封闭 预留以太网接口,可接入MES/云平台 支撑未来数字化升级
实施成本/周期 更换PLC方案(高成本,长周期) 低成本模块,1天内完成改造,几乎无停机 投资回报率高,见效快

六、总结

捷米特 ETH-S7300-JM02 Plus以太网桥接模块以创新的串口转以太网 + I转以太网双通道架构,完美解决了老旧S7-300 PLC在智能化升级中的核心痛MPI点------以太网接入与多协议融合。在光伏硅片清洗线的成功应用证明:

零程序修改、零HMI干扰:最大程度保护原有投资,规避改造风险。

一机双用:同时打通了PLC间高速通讯(S7 TCP)与底层设备数据采集(Modbus TCP)两大关键链路。

《具体内容配置过程及其他相关咨询请与武工留言交流》

相关推荐
jinxinyuuuus5 小时前
文件格式转换工具:数据序列化、Web Worker与离线数据处理
人工智能·自动化
CoderJia程序员甲6 小时前
告别“Ctrl+C/V”:聊聊最近试用的影刀RPA
自动化·rpa·影刀
北京耐用通信6 小时前
终结混合网络调试噩梦:耐达讯自动化实现EtherCAT对DeviceNet设备的直接读写
网络·人工智能·物联网·网络协议·自动化·信息与通信
BFT白芙堂6 小时前
Franka机械臂“举一反三”:LLM Trainer如何通过单次演示实现自动化数据生成与长程任务学习
人工智能·学习·机器学习·自动化·模型训练·具身智能·franka
测试人社区-千羽7 小时前
智能测试的终极形态:从自动化到自主化的范式变革
运维·人工智能·python·opencv·测试工具·自动化·开源软件
pursue.dreams7 小时前
JavaFX + Spring Boot 桌面应用脚手架:开箱即用的企业级开发框架
spring boot·自动化·javafx
秋刀鱼 ..7 小时前
2026年机器人感知与智能控制国际学术会议(RPIC 2026)
运维·人工智能·科技·金融·机器人·自动化
码界奇点7 小时前
基于Python与GitHub Actions的正方教务成绩自动推送系统设计与实现
开发语言·python·车载系统·自动化·毕业设计·github·源代码管理
合利士智能装备8 小时前
轴向磁通电机的散热问题会是大瓶颈吗?
机器人·自动化·汽车·制造